What companies run services between Port de Tanger Med, Morocco and Lloret de Mar, Spain?

There is no direct connection from Port de Tanger Med to Lloret de Mar. However, you can take the taxi to Tangier Ibn Battouta Airport (TNG) airport, fly to Barcelona–El Prat Airport (BCN), walk to Aeroport T2, take the train to Barcelona Sants, take the train to Barcelona Arc de Triomf, walk to Barcelona, Estació d'Autobusos Nord, then take the bus to Lloret de Mar. Alternatively, you can take a car ferry from Port de Tanger Med to Lloret de Mar via Port of Algeciras, Estación de Algeciras San Bernardo, Malaga Eeaa, Malaga Maria Zambrano, Madrid-Puerta de Atocha-Almudena Grandes, Barcelona Sants, Barcelona Arc de Triomf, and Barcelona, Estació d'Autobusos Nord in around 13h 20m.
